What are the costs associated with hiring a custody lawyer in Arizona?
When you’re thinking about a custody lawyer in Arizona, it’s startling to realize that the average cost can hit anywhere from $2,500 to $20,000, depending on the complexity of your case. That’s quite a range, isn’t it? It really makes you ponder how deeply intertwined finances can be with emotional stakes in these situations. With all the legal jargon and paperwork swirling around, many might wonder what specific costs they’re up against when seeking legal counsel. For instance, hourly rates for attorneys can fluctuate quite a bit, often hovering around $200 to $400; and there might be additional costs like court filings, mediation fees, or assessments that pile on top of your initial expenses. What if I can’t afford a custody lawyer in Arizona?
Imagine standing at the edge of a cliff, peering into an expansive ocean—each wave representing a different challenge in life, such as the daunting prospect of representing yourself in a custody battle. When finances are tight, many find themselves questioning whether they can afford the legal assistance so crucial in these turbulent times. In Arizona, you’re not alone in feeling this way; countless individuals are grappling with similar concerns, wondering how they can navigate this emotional storm without a seasoned guide. The good news is, there are options. Pro bono services and legal aid organizations exist precisely to assist those who find themselves in a financial bind. Many lawyers also offer sliding scale fees, meaning the cost aligns more closely with what you can manage to pay.
